In recent years, CS:GO ESL matches have skyrocketed in popularity, transforming a once niche pastime into a formidable eSport phenomenon. The rise of platforms like Twitch and YouTube has allowed gamers to showcase their skills to a global audience, turning ordinary players into superstars overnight. Major tournaments, backed by renowned sponsors, have pulled in millions of viewers, propelling CS:GO into the mainstream entertainment landscape. From small local competitions to massive international events, the CS:GO ESL scene has captured the imagination of audiences worldwide, creating a vibrant culture around competitive play.
The impact of CS:GO ESL matches extends beyond entertainment; it has fostered a dedicated community and opened numerous career opportunities within the gaming industry. Players often become influencers, streamers, or analysts, leveraging their fame to build lucrative careers. Furthermore, the rise of CS:GO has seen traditional sports organizations investing in eSports teams, blurring the lines between gaming and conventional athletics. As the CS:GO ESL ecosystem continues to evolve, its influence is set to grow even further, solidifying its position as a staple of modern entertainment.

The CS:GO ESL tournaments have transformed from niche competitions into grand spectacles, drawing in millions of viewers and creating a vibrant culture around esports. Players are not just participants; they have become the new celebrities of the gaming world. Influencers such as Stewie2K and device have amassed massive followings on social media platforms, where they share their gaming experiences, personal lives, and insights into the competitive scene. Fans eagerly await their streams and posts, creating a unique bond between players and the community.
In this evolving landscape, the allure of CS:GO ESL extends beyond gameplay. Players are setting trends, showcasing their lifestyles, and becoming role models for aspiring gamers. With sponsorships from major brands and participation in exclusive events, these players enjoy a level of fame similar to traditional sports stars.
